- The first musical work composed for the stage in the North American colonies.
- Without music.
- The authorship has long been disputed. Variously attributed to Andrew Barton (probably a pseudonym), John Leacock, and Thomas Forrest. Most recently and most convincingly attributed to Francis Hopkinson. Cf. Shepard, Mary D. "Forrest's Curious Old Play: or, Hopkinson's Disappointment" in: Papers of the Bibliographical Society of America 88 (1994): pages 37-52.
- Ascribed to the Philadelphia press of John Dunlap by Shepard. Earlier ascribed to the press of William Goddard, also of Philadelphia, by Evans.
